데이터베이스 3

250109 목 TIL

데이터베이스와 테이블데이터베이스(Database)데이터베이스는 폴더와 비슷한 개념이다.여러 테이블을 그룹화하여 데이터를 관리한다.테이블(Table)테이블은 엑셀 파일과 비슷하다.데이터를 행(row)과 열(column)로 구조화하여 저장한다.데이터베이스와 테이블의 관계하나의 데이터베이스에는 여러 테이블이 존재할 수 있다.SQL문 예제-- 데이터베이스 생성CREATE DATABASE a2;-- 테이블 생성CREATE TABLE article ( id INT AUTO_INCREMENT PRIMARY KEY, title VARCHAR(100), `body` text);

TIL 2025.01.09

MVC 디자인 패턴 - Database

MVC = Model, View, Controller 하나의 소프트웨어 디자인 패턴이다. 기능에 따라서 코드를 나누는 것으로 코드가 정돈되고 가독성, 퀄리티가 좋아진다. 1. Model 데이터베이스와 연결된다. 자신이 데이터를 갖던지 데이터베이스와 연결되어 데이터베이스를 가지고 오던지 한다. 2.Controller Model과 View와 연결된다. View에서 일어나는 액션과 이벤트에 대한 인풋 값을 받고 받은 값들을 가공하고 Model에게 데이터를 요청한다. Model에게서 반환된 데이터를 가공하여 View가 그릴 수 있게 돌려준다. 3.View Controller와만 연결된다. 유저가 보는 화면을 보여준다. 데이터를 받고 그것을 그리는데 사용된다.

Database 2020.12.07